diff --git a/config/index.js b/config/index.js
index 8abd37a..59bc586 100644
--- a/config/index.js
+++ b/config/index.js
@@ -69,7 +69,7 @@
* then assetsPublicPath should be set to "/bar/".
* In most cases please use '/' !!!
*/
- assetsPublicPath: '/',
+ assetsPublicPath: '/Smartcitycarfront/',
/**
* Source Maps
diff --git a/config/index.js b/config/index.js
index 8abd37a..59bc586 100644
--- a/config/index.js
+++ b/config/index.js
@@ -69,7 +69,7 @@
* then assetsPublicPath should be set to "/bar/".
* In most cases please use '/' !!!
*/
- assetsPublicPath: '/',
+ assetsPublicPath: '/Smartcitycarfront/',
/**
* Source Maps
diff --git a/package.json b/package.json
index 5e7c005..7dfc9e9 100644
--- a/package.json
+++ b/package.json
@@ -18,8 +18,10 @@
"animate.css": "^3.7.2",
"axios": "0.18.0",
"babel-polyfill": "^6.26.0",
- "echarts": "^5.0.0",
+ "echarts": "^5.1.2",
"element-ui": "2.13.0",
+ "esri-leaflet": "^3.0.2",
+ "esri-leaflet-renderers": "^2.1.2",
"event-source-polyfill": "^1.0.5",
"js-cookie": "2.2.0",
"jsencrypt": "^3.0.0-rc.1",
diff --git a/config/index.js b/config/index.js
index 8abd37a..59bc586 100644
--- a/config/index.js
+++ b/config/index.js
@@ -69,7 +69,7 @@
* then assetsPublicPath should be set to "/bar/".
* In most cases please use '/' !!!
*/
- assetsPublicPath: '/',
+ assetsPublicPath: '/Smartcitycarfront/',
/**
* Source Maps
diff --git a/package.json b/package.json
index 5e7c005..7dfc9e9 100644
--- a/package.json
+++ b/package.json
@@ -18,8 +18,10 @@
"animate.css": "^3.7.2",
"axios": "0.18.0",
"babel-polyfill": "^6.26.0",
- "echarts": "^5.0.0",
+ "echarts": "^5.1.2",
"element-ui": "2.13.0",
+ "esri-leaflet": "^3.0.2",
+ "esri-leaflet-renderers": "^2.1.2",
"event-source-polyfill": "^1.0.5",
"js-cookie": "2.2.0",
"jsencrypt": "^3.0.0-rc.1",
diff --git a/src/api/server.js b/src/api/server.js
new file mode 100644
index 0000000..51c3f45
--- /dev/null
+++ b/src/api/server.js
@@ -0,0 +1,17 @@
+import request from '@/utils/request'
+// 获取服务列表
+export function getServerList(params) {
+ return request({
+ url: '/map/server/listPage',
+ method: 'get',
+ params: params
+ })
+}
+// 编辑服务地址
+export function serverEdit(params) {
+ return request({
+ url: '/map/server/edit',
+ method: 'post',
+ params: params
+ })
+}
diff --git a/config/index.js b/config/index.js
index 8abd37a..59bc586 100644
--- a/config/index.js
+++ b/config/index.js
@@ -69,7 +69,7 @@
* then assetsPublicPath should be set to "/bar/".
* In most cases please use '/' !!!
*/
- assetsPublicPath: '/',
+ assetsPublicPath: '/Smartcitycarfront/',
/**
* Source Maps
diff --git a/package.json b/package.json
index 5e7c005..7dfc9e9 100644
--- a/package.json
+++ b/package.json
@@ -18,8 +18,10 @@
"animate.css": "^3.7.2",
"axios": "0.18.0",
"babel-polyfill": "^6.26.0",
- "echarts": "^5.0.0",
+ "echarts": "^5.1.2",
"element-ui": "2.13.0",
+ "esri-leaflet": "^3.0.2",
+ "esri-leaflet-renderers": "^2.1.2",
"event-source-polyfill": "^1.0.5",
"js-cookie": "2.2.0",
"jsencrypt": "^3.0.0-rc.1",
diff --git a/src/api/server.js b/src/api/server.js
new file mode 100644
index 0000000..51c3f45
--- /dev/null
+++ b/src/api/server.js
@@ -0,0 +1,17 @@
+import request from '@/utils/request'
+// 获取服务列表
+export function getServerList(params) {
+ return request({
+ url: '/map/server/listPage',
+ method: 'get',
+ params: params
+ })
+}
+// 编辑服务地址
+export function serverEdit(params) {
+ return request({
+ url: '/map/server/edit',
+ method: 'post',
+ params: params
+ })
+}
diff --git a/src/main.js b/src/main.js
index 27566d4..fa430f8 100644
--- a/src/main.js
+++ b/src/main.js
@@ -16,6 +16,8 @@
import 'leaflet.pm'
import 'leaflet.pm/dist/leaflet.pm.css'
import 'leaflet-rotatedmarker/leaflet.rotatedMarker.js'
+import 'esri-leaflet/dist/esri-leaflet.js'
+import 'esri-leaflet-renderers/dist/esri-leaflet-renderers.js'
import * as echarts from 'echarts'
Vue.prototype.$echarts = echarts
Vue.config.productionTip = false
diff --git a/config/index.js b/config/index.js
index 8abd37a..59bc586 100644
--- a/config/index.js
+++ b/config/index.js
@@ -69,7 +69,7 @@
* then assetsPublicPath should be set to "/bar/".
* In most cases please use '/' !!!
*/
- assetsPublicPath: '/',
+ assetsPublicPath: '/Smartcitycarfront/',
/**
* Source Maps
diff --git a/package.json b/package.json
index 5e7c005..7dfc9e9 100644
--- a/package.json
+++ b/package.json
@@ -18,8 +18,10 @@
"animate.css": "^3.7.2",
"axios": "0.18.0",
"babel-polyfill": "^6.26.0",
- "echarts": "^5.0.0",
+ "echarts": "^5.1.2",
"element-ui": "2.13.0",
+ "esri-leaflet": "^3.0.2",
+ "esri-leaflet-renderers": "^2.1.2",
"event-source-polyfill": "^1.0.5",
"js-cookie": "2.2.0",
"jsencrypt": "^3.0.0-rc.1",
diff --git a/src/api/server.js b/src/api/server.js
new file mode 100644
index 0000000..51c3f45
--- /dev/null
+++ b/src/api/server.js
@@ -0,0 +1,17 @@
+import request from '@/utils/request'
+// 获取服务列表
+export function getServerList(params) {
+ return request({
+ url: '/map/server/listPage',
+ method: 'get',
+ params: params
+ })
+}
+// 编辑服务地址
+export function serverEdit(params) {
+ return request({
+ url: '/map/server/edit',
+ method: 'post',
+ params: params
+ })
+}
diff --git a/src/main.js b/src/main.js
index 27566d4..fa430f8 100644
--- a/src/main.js
+++ b/src/main.js
@@ -16,6 +16,8 @@
import 'leaflet.pm'
import 'leaflet.pm/dist/leaflet.pm.css'
import 'leaflet-rotatedmarker/leaflet.rotatedMarker.js'
+import 'esri-leaflet/dist/esri-leaflet.js'
+import 'esri-leaflet-renderers/dist/esri-leaflet-renderers.js'
import * as echarts from 'echarts'
Vue.prototype.$echarts = echarts
Vue.config.productionTip = false
diff --git a/src/views/overview/listoverview.vue b/src/views/overview/listoverview.vue
index aa58e6f..86a422b 100644
--- a/src/views/overview/listoverview.vue
+++ b/src/views/overview/listoverview.vue
@@ -21,7 +21,8 @@